It would certainly be impossible for your mind to focus on and bear in mind every little information while you're driving, so rather it focuses on what it believes is one of the most crucial. Usually, your brain will certainly prioritize visual stimulations that appear to offer a threat. Bikes commonly do not reach the threshold for danger that's necessary for aware recognition. In research study done on inattentional loss of sight while driving, researchers found that about twice as many people noticed a taxi taxicab as a bike. The cab, being bigger, positioned more of a threat to the driver, that made the mind prioritize awareness of that info.
